Output 63f373603087abf2ceacfde8a12d5c2163b7dc168ef0f7108eace2d2b511ce03:80

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 de0e170ff9b7c1dc59385ec865450b9d851f2f3d
address
bc1qmc8pwrleklqackfctmyx23gtnkz37teaepwr9d
transaction
63f373603087abf2ceacfde8a12d5c2163b7dc168ef0f7108eace2d2b511ce03
confirmations
253747
spent
true